City Guide
Antas, Almeria, Spain
Overview
Antas is a picturesque village in the province of Almería, southern Spain, known for its historic core, scenic countryside, and warm local atmosphere. Visitors will enjoy a slow-paced lifestyle, authentic Spanish cuisine, and stunning views of mountains and groves.
Best Time to Visit
March-May for spring blooms or September-October for mild temperatures.
Local Tips
Shops close for siesta between 2pm and 5pm; most restaurants serve lunch till 3pm. Car rental is recommended for exploring nearby villages.
Cultural Etiquette
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ory; dress modestly in churches. Greet locals with a polite 'buenos días.'
Safety Warnings
Antas is very safe; exercise normal caution against petty theft during local festivals but no major scams or unsafe areas.
Hidden Gems
Seek out the Fuente de la Higuera spring, visit the Cueva de la Palmera archaeological site, and enjoy the tranquil orange grove walks in El Real.
